Key Course Modules
-
Introduction to CanadaGAP: Gain a deep understanding of the CanadaGAP Standard and its significance in the agricultural industry.
-
Audit Principles and Techniques: Develop the skills required to conduct effective and thorough audits, ensuring compliance with CanadaGAP requirements.
-
Documentation and Reporting: Learn the art of documenting your findings and generating comprehensive reports that contribute to continuous improvement.
-
Case Studies and Simulations: Apply your knowledge in realistic scenarios, preparing you for the challenges you'll face as a certified auditor.
-
Ethical Considerations: Understand the importance of ethical conduct in auditing and how to navigate potential challenges with integrity.
